The Express Scripts Canada Pharmacy, with regional services across the country is transforming the Canadian prescription drug landscape and the way patients make decisions about their medications.

Our Mississauga Pharmacy Location is seeking a Pharmacy Assistant that provides meaningful support at the right time to our members for better health and peace of mind.

Do you want to work with a great team & improve patient lives every single day?

Do you want to make a difference and improve patient health outcomes every day?

In this role, you will be on a team of like-minded, energetic, and motivated people responsible for managing and taking action on all inbound communications to the pharmacy, including communications from current and prospective pharmacy patients, as well as from other healthcare professionals. In essence, you will be the first point of contact for individuals contacting the pharmacy for a variety of medication and healthcare-related needs. In addition to helping Canadian’s live healthier lives, we offer a competitive salary and total rewards package, along with a positive work environment built on solid corporate values: integrity, mutual respect, collaboration and passion for healthcare.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S

  • Investigate/solve/respond to the reason for the communication, including but not limited to prescription transfers, refill requests, payment solutions, and shipment tracking.

  • Communicate and follow-up with pharmacy providers and prescribers on regarding patient care

  • Gather information to create and maintain patient medication profiles

  • Escalate complex situations as necessary

QUALIFICATIONS

  • 2 years of relatable experience, preferably in a pharmacy setting

  • Proficient in Kroll software

  • Specialty Pharmacy setting is strongly preferred.

  • Computer literate, possessing intermediate skills in MS Office (Word, Excel, Outlook)

  • CRM experience is preferable but not required

  • Excellent written, verbal and oral communication skills,

  • Team player with the ability to work independently

  • Strong customer service focus

  • Strong work ethic and positive attitude is a must

  • Strong interpersonal skills with ability to work independently with minimal supervision

  • Flexible to situations and adaptable to change

  • A thorough understanding of quality assurance and delivery of service excellence

  • Excellent organizational skills, effective time management, and the ability to shift priorities working within established timelines

  • Demonstrates initiative (learn processes and procedures, various benefits) and displays self-motivation to grasp new concepts quickly

  • Results-oriented paying attention to detail

  • Ability to multi-task

  • Bilingualism (English and French) is an asset
